KARIBI-WHYTE, J.S.C. (Delivering the Leading Judgment): On the 30th October, 1988, S.U. Mohammed, C.J. dismissed the claim of the plaintiff now the appellant, against the defendant, who is now the respondent. The claim is for,

"1. A DECLARATION that the plaintiff is the rightful and beneficial owner of a piece or parcel of land measuring 100 feet by 64 feet and known as Plot No. E 1A and 1B, lying and being at Ungwar Mission, Makera Kaduna-South in Kaduna Local Government Area and subject of Certificate of Occupancy No. 031198 dated 28th of October, 1982 in volume X at page 232 of the Lands Registry, Kaduna Local Government, Kaduna. The said Certificate of Occupancy is by virtue of Kaduna State Legal Notice KDSLN. No. 8 of 1980 made pursuant to the provisions of Section 3 of the Land Use Act, 1978 and titled 'Kaduna State (Designation of Land in Urban Area) Order, 1980 (as amended); within an Urban Area whereof the High Court is seized with jurisdiction over same.
